Demystifying Technical SEO: Essential Elements You Need to Know
- devinmartin360
- May 3, 2023
- 2 min read
Technical SEO plays a crucial role in optimizing your website for search engines and ensuring that it is properly crawled, indexed, and ranked. While it may sound intimidating, understanding the essential elements of technical SEO can help you improve your website's performance and visibility in search engine results. In this blog post, we will demystify technical SEO by highlighting its key elements.
Website Speed and Performance:
Website speed and performance are critical factors for both user experience and search engine rankings. Optimize your website by compressing images, minimizing code, leveraging browser caching, and using content delivery networks (CDNs) to deliver your content faster. Regularly monitor and analyze your website's speed using tools like Google Page Speed Insights or GTmetrix.
Mobile Friendliness:
With the increasing use of mobile devices, having a mobile-friendly website is essential. Ensure that your website is responsive and adapts well to different screen sizes. Mobile-friendly websites not only provide a better user experience but also receive a boost in search engine rankings, as mobile-friendliness is a ranking factor.
XML Sitemap:
An XML sitemap is a file that lists all the important pages on your website and provides information to search engines about their organization and relevance. Submitting an XML sitemap to search engines helps them discover and index your web pages more efficiently. Regularly update and submit your sitemap to ensure search engines have the latest information about your website's structure.
Robots.txt File:
A robots.txt file tells search engine bots which parts of your website to crawl and which parts to ignore. It helps you control access to specific pages or directories, protecting sensitive information and preventing search engines from indexing duplicate or low-value content. Make sure your robots.txt file is correctly configured and accessible.
URL Structure:
Optimize your URL structure for both search engines and users. Use descriptive and keyword-rich URLs that clearly indicate the content of the page. Avoid lengthy URLs with unnecessary parameters or numbers. Implement proper redirects (301 redirects) for any changed or deleted pages to maintain link equity and avoid broken links.
Canonicalization:
Canonicalization is the process of specifying the preferred version of a web page when there are multiple versions available. This helps search engines understand which version to index and avoids potential duplicate content issues. Implement canonical tags to indicate the preferred version of a page, especially for pages with similar content or variations.
Schema Markup:
Schema markup is a structured data markup that provides additional context to search engines about your website's content. It helps search engines understand the meaning and relationship of different elements on your page, enhancing the visibility of your website in search results. Implement relevant schema markups, such as organization, product, or review markup, to enhance search engine understanding and potentially qualify for rich snippets.
Site Security (HTTPS):
Having a secure website is crucial for both user trust and search engine rankings. Implement HTTPS (Hypertext Transfer Protocol Secure) encryption to ensure a secure connection between your website and visitors' browsers. Google considers HTTPS as a ranking signal, and secure sites are more likely to rank higher in search results.
By understanding and implementing these essential elements of technical SEO, you can improve your website's performance, user experience, and visibility in search engine results. Regularly monitor and analyze your website's technical aspects, and stay up to date with industry best practices to ensure that your website remains optimized for search engines.
Comments